In the realm of cyber security, understanding access control is paramount. It serves as a fundamental building block for safeguarding valuable data and systems from unauthorized access. By establishing clear guidelines and restrictions on who can utilize specific information or resources, access control mechanisms create a robust defense against potential threats. Implementing effective access control policies is crucial for maintaining confidentiality, integrity, and availability – the three pillars of data security.
There are diverse methods for implementing access control, including role-based access control (RBAC), attribute-based access control (ABAC), and mandatory access control (MAC). Each method offers distinct advantages, and the read more optimal choice depends on the specific needs and environment of an organization.
